Thursday, Dec. 19, 2013
Again today, skies will be partly sunny. Winds, again will be variable in direction during the day at 2 to 10 mph or less. Seas will be moderate at 1 to 3 feet.
Tonight and tomorrow, there will be scattered rain showers and isolated thunderstorms, especially during the early morning, late night hours.
This morning, satellite imagery shows remnants of the cold front still extend from the Bay Islands to central Cuba. For all practical purposes this frontal boundary is stationary. It has begun to dissipate but is being reinforced by cool, high pressure air, drifting in from the north. Scattered rain showers will continue until the normal easterly trade winds resume. The easterly normal trade winds are forecast to resume on Friday. The next cold front is forecast to enter the Gulf of Mexico on Sunday.
The air temperatures will range from the high 70s (ºF) to the mid 80s (ºF) or 24ºC to 26ºC.
Ocean water temperatures are 80°F to 82°F or 25ºC to 26ºC. Visibility is 20 to 80 ft.
